Choosing the right skate size, width, and shape is crucial to ensure a comfortable and secure fit. Here are some tips to help you choose the perfect skate:

  • Measure your foot length and width: Take note of your foot length and width to determine the ideal skate size and width.
  • Determine your foot shape: If you have a narrow foot, look for skates with a narrower toe box. If you have a wider foot, opt for skates with a roomier toe box.
  • Choose a skate with an adjustable strap system: Adjustable straps can help you customize the fit to your foot.
  • Consider your foot arch: If you have high arches, look for skates with a more substantial heel counter to provide additional support.
  • Try before you buy: If possible, try on different skates to ensure a comfortable fit.

Maintenance and Inspection

To ensure the longevity ofroller skates and prevent potential hazards, regular maintenance is necessary. This includes inspecting the brake system, checking the condition of the wheels and bearings, and tightening any loose screws.

  • Check the brake system regularly to ensure it is functioning properly. If the brake is worn out or damaged, replace it immediately.
  • Clean the wheels and bearings regularly to prevent damage and maintain smooth rolling.
  • Tighten any loose screws or bolts to prevent damage to the skate.
  • Dry the skate thoroughly after every use to prevent rust and damage to the bearings and other components.

The Rise of Customization

The customization trend in roller skates is primarily driven by the interchangeable parts available in the market. Skaters can now choose from a variety of wheels, plates, and other components to create a skate that suits their specific needs. For instance, some skaters prefer softer wheels for better grip on smooth surfaces, while others opt for harder wheels for increased speed and durability.

The Importance of Custom Skate Fitting

Custom skate fitting is essential for ensuring a perfect fit and optimal performance. When skates are fitted properly, they provide support and stability, allowing skaters to focus on their technique and enjoy the activity. Brands provide customization options to help skaters choose the right fit, including adjustable plates, customizable wheel setups, and custom fit solutions.

Properly fitted skates can improve skating technique, reduce the risk of injury, and enhance overall performance.

  1. Take Accurate Measurements: To ensure a perfect fit, skaters need to take accurate measurements of their feet, including length, width, and circumference.
  2. Fitting the Skates Properly: Skaters need to ensure that the skates are fitted snugly, with enough room for their toes to wiggle comfortably.
  3. li> Adjusting the Fit: Skaters can adjust the fit by tightening or loosening the straps, depending on their individual needs and preferences.

  4. Breaking in the Skates: New skates need to be broken in gradually, with regular skating sessions and adjustments to the fit as needed.
